ref: 649e0914486b43f31c89f8d17efc16d9df120198
parent: ea61a2a8e8601d5b732d2c13257413ad4f864b85
author: Sigrid Haflínudóttir <[email protected]>
date: Fri Jun 5 13:37:15 EDT 2020
make install.rc work not just on amd64
--- /dev/null
+++ b/.gitignore
@@ -1,0 +1,5 @@
+*.out
+*.[5678]
+cfg
+bld
+/mkfile
--- a/install.rc
+++ b/install.rc
@@ -1,13 +1,29 @@
#!/bin/rc
rfork ne
+if(~ $objtype amd64){
+ O=6
+ T=9x64
+}
+if(~ $objtype 386){
+ O=8
+ T=9x86
+}
+if(~ $objtype arm){
+ O=5
+ T=9arm
+}
+if(~ $objtype arm64){
+ O=7
+ T=9a64
+}
cd setup
mk clean
mk all
cd ..
rm -rf bld cfg
-./setup/6.out -t 9x64 -an vmac | my_project_d='' my_obj_d='' rc
+./setup/$O.out -t $T -an vmac | my_project_d='' my_obj_d='' rc
mk install
rm -rf bld cfg
-./setup/6.out -t 9x64 -an vmac2 -m II | my_project_d='' my_obj_d='' rc
+./setup/$O.out -t $T -an vmac2 -m II | my_project_d='' my_obj_d='' rc
mk install